The main problem with residential units is their humidity management. They want to keep humidity between 40 and 50% which is too low for a cellar.

The dedicated wine units keep more humidity in the cellar through a variety of methods.

The wine units are usually sized for smaller spaces as well. Residential units might not get enough heat across the coils to prevent freeze up because they are cooling too well.

4x10 is a very small space, so you do need to be sure that the unit isn’t too big. If it is too big, as others have said, you may have problems getting enough air pushed through to dehumidify.

Maybe split the difference and buy a cool room drop in refrigeration unit? My cellar is a walk in cool room and that’s what I use for cooling. They’re designed to run at much lower temps than what is required for wine cooling so using them for cellaring doesn’t cause any issues from a long term reliability perspective. My humidity is good (~70-80%) and I’ve got the thing hooked up to a temperature controller so it only runs when required. Also they’re much less expensive when compared to wine specific units. Finally, given they’re ubiquitous in restaurants and other businesses that require cold storage you can find spare parts and people to work on them very easily when compared to wine specific units.

The extra thermal load can be compensated for with unit sizing. But depending on humidity where you live I’d worry about condensation and then possibly mold once you made that room actively cold. I’ve seen active cellars in humid climes without the proper insulation/vapor barrier and it ended up rotting wood in the floor. If I was in CO (super dry) I would not really worry but in NC I would not actively cool w.o. those measures in place. A commercial refrigeration person can advise. I would not trust a regular HVAC dud who rarely does walk in fridges which is basically what a wine cellar is.

You don’t even need a CoolBot. I’ve been running for 11 months with a $550 9000 BTU mini split that an A/C guy installed on the side for $400 in my 5’ by 9’ cellar with 10’ high ceiling. I changed the thermistor and now I just set the temp to 71 degrees but the room is cooled to about 55 degrees. I have the fan run continuously and the unit cycles anywhere from once an hour to once every two hours – this was for a new house build.

I’m in San Diego area and I let the contractor and insulation contractor talk me out of a vapor barrier (they put one up initially, but put it on cellar side which I told them was all wrong, and in the discussion I got talked out of it, partially because trying to do vapor barrier on the attic side was an issue in terms of exactly how do you do that), so I did find that I had to add a small dehumidifier but that has worked out ok too – I’m able to keep humidity between 52% to 60% which is where I want it to be.

Bottom line, it works great, and a temp sensor taped to the outside of a bottle shows the temp on the outside stays in a 0.8 degree range for AC on to AC off cycles while a temp sensor of air at the ceiling of the cellar ranges about 1.8 degrees between AC on/off.

I’ve got a bag of 6.8K thermistors (most mini splits use a 10K thermistor, you snip two wires, change the thermistor and the temps are now remapped so the AC will cool lower, and the little bit lower, coils freezing is not an issue, for sure not once room is at cellar temp – if it’s an issue for you, bring the temp down over a day or two by lowing the set temp a degree at a time) bought for $12 on eBay – happy to send more details if anyone wishes.
